The three major averages finished higher today while the small cap Russell index was lower in slow holiday trading.  Our diamond  is Delta who re-affirmed numbers and got the attention of Wall Street. Our dog goes to MSG, the owner of the hapless New York Knicks, which is down about 13% this year.  At its low yesterday, MSG networks was down about $126 million in market cap, which is more than half what their Brooklyn neighbors offered Kevin Durant.
